So, Lone Pine: Where the Real West Becomes the Reel West is this fascinating documentary that dives deep into the rich tapestry of Lone Pine's film history, especially its strong ties to the western genre. You get a real sense of the town's atmosphere, almost like it's a character in its own right. The pacing feels relaxed, letting you soak in the stories of classic films that were shot there. There's a nice mix of interviews with locals and archival footage that really paints a vivid picture. What stands out is how it captures the practical effects used back in the day, and you get a glimpse into the performances of actors who roamed those very landscapes. It’s a solid watch for anyone interested in how location can shape a film’s identity.
